[Date Prev][Date Next] [Thread Prev][Thread Next] [Date Index] [Thread Index]

Bug#848347: marked as done (don't mess with gosa.conf on package upgrades)



Your message dated Sat, 10 Feb 2018 11:05:31 +0000
with message-id <E1ekSyJ-0003Lx-Az@fasolo.debian.org>
and subject line Bug#848347: fixed in debian-edu-config 2.10.22
has caused the Debian Bug report #848347,
regarding don't mess with gosa.conf on package upgrades
to be marked as done.

This means that you claim that the problem has been dealt with.
If this is not the case it is now your responsibility to reopen the
Bug report if necessary, and/or fix the problem forthwith.

(NB: If you are a system administrator and have no idea what this
message is talking about, this may indicate a serious mail system
misconfiguration somewhere. Please contact owner@bugs.debian.org
immediately.)


-- 
848347: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=848347
Debian Bug Tracking System
Contact owner@bugs.debian.org with problems
--- Begin Message ---
Package: debian-edu-config
Version: 1.912

The observation:

 - Do an apt-get upgrade on TJENER
- If debian-edu-config gets upgraded, the admin gets asked to upgrade gosa.conf (which is shipped
   in debian-edu-config).
 - normally conf upgrades are fine, but gosa.conf is an exception...
 - if gosa.conf gets updated, then TJENER will be rendered unusable...

Proposal:

 - My suggestion is to rename gosa.conf to gosa.conf.in
 - Use gosa.conf.in during TJENER setup / installation and copy the result
   to a file named gosa.conf
 - on d-e-c pkg upgrades, the gosa.conf.in template file gets updated.
 - changes to gosa.conf.in need to be worked into gosa.conf manually then

Mike
--

DAS-NETZWERKTEAM
mike gabriel, herweg 7, 24357 fleckeby
mobile: +49 (1520) 1976 148
landline: +49 (4354) 8390 139

GnuPG Fingerprint: 9BFB AEE8 6C0A A5FF BF22  0782 9AF4 6B30 2577 1B31
mail: mike.gabriel@das-netzwerkteam.de, http://das-netzwerkteam.de

Attachment: pgp9FxajZ0LZG.pgp
Description: Digitale PGP-Signatur


--- End Message ---
--- Begin Message ---
Source: debian-edu-config
Source-Version: 2.10.22

We believe that the bug you reported is fixed in the latest version of
debian-edu-config, which is due to be installed in the Debian FTP archive.

A summary of the changes between this version and the previous one is
attached.

Thank you for reporting the bug, which will now be closed.  If you
have further comments please address them to 848347@bugs.debian.org,
and the maintainer will reopen the bug report if appropriate.

Debian distribution maintenance software
pp.
Holger Levsen <holger@debian.org> (supplier of updated debian-edu-config package)

(This message was generated automatically at their request; if you
believe that there is a problem with it please contact the archive
administrators by mailing ftpmaster@ftp-master.debian.org)


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A512

Format: 1.8
Date: Sat, 10 Feb 2018 10:36:23 +0000
Source: debian-edu-config
Binary: debian-edu-config
Architecture: source
Version: 2.10.22
Distribution: unstable
Urgency: medium
Maintainer: Debian Edu Developers <debian-edu@lists.debian.org>
Changed-By: Holger Levsen <holger@debian.org>
Description:
 debian-edu-config - Configuration files for Skolelinux systems
Closes: 718865 848347
Changes:
 debian-edu-config (2.10.22) unstable; urgency=medium
 .
   [ Wolfgang Schweer ]
   * Replace smbldap-tools fork with customized ldapscripts. (Closes: #718865).
     - Drop etc/samba/smbldap-machineadd-gosa (very old smbldap-tools fork).
     - Replace depends on smbldap-tools with one on ldapscripts.
     - Add share/debian-edu-config/debian-edu.addmachine.template and
       share/debian-edu-config/debian-edu.ldapscripts.passwd; the last one is
       modified and both are copied to /etc/ldapscripts at LDAP setup time.
     - Add cf3/cf.ldapscripts to customize ldapaddmachine.
     - Adjust cf3/promises.cf to include cf.ldapscripts.
   * Use share/debian-edu-config/gosa.conf.template (Closes: #848347).
     - Ship the gosa.conf template explicitly as such and copy the modified file
       at LDAP setup time to /etc/gosa to don't confuse users upon upgrades.
   * Avoid to show users non-functional GOsa² action buttons.
     - gosa.conf.template: Set enableSnapshots="false" and copyPaste="false".
   * Adjust ldap-tools/ldap-debian-edu-install.
     - Add code to set generated password for gosa.conf.template and ldapscripts.
     - Update comments; cleanup whitespace.
   * Add tool to set up LDAP from scratch (useful for tests and upgrades).
     - Add share/debian-edu-config/tools/edu-ldap-from-scratch
     - Add share/debian-edu-config/passwords_stub.dat
   * Adjust d/debian-edu-config.(postinst|postrm|lintian-overrides) and Makefile.
Checksums-Sha1:
 c6052eb044afb87c6e5f0710090d43591d795273 1891 debian-edu-config_2.10.22.dsc
 0d785405c7ebcf922b8d0262cf5df8c5a08a0175 378340 debian-edu-config_2.10.22.tar.xz
 b9d9d9f619dde77bd84b238d4285384ba13db200 5281 debian-edu-config_2.10.22_source.buildinfo
Checksums-Sha256:
 cfc0d9a11ca83511afd8fc8a3bcce6db7010e3a188da0005bba3f45c1bb02c05 1891 debian-edu-config_2.10.22.dsc
 59cb49671a5029c5fdfc2839a261af17dd421eaf519f30531a7e537bc553c68a 378340 debian-edu-config_2.10.22.tar.xz
 11d00d13b0873e5e6ec4b02b31d578e831a84c1c494e9ab56ffbcf21e37d1c46 5281 debian-edu-config_2.10.22_source.buildinfo
Files:
 1f34bf7f99a110263cd81f8599515f59 1891 misc optional debian-edu-config_2.10.22.dsc
 9362bf9ae6caca3393afffaca7ea50f2 378340 misc optional debian-edu-config_2.10.22.tar.xz
 d61c2076bdeec90ab25b8c5afb8d9c5b 5281 misc optional debian-edu-config_2.10.22_source.buildinfo

-----BEGIN PGP SIGNATURE-----

iQIzBAEBCgAdFiEEuL9UE3sJ01zwJv6dCRq4VgaaqhwFAlp+y2wACgkQCRq4Vgaa
qhy7iw/9GhP6thxGh5Zn2hGgXdTZ1Ul7mykQBkuzeCT45zPYNfeuQoiTM84B+AuM
+v0JFR0QVOnpurnTA3kMwMRtnaRvwo7OuHtoBSaSW2rk1ftmor7ZzR1y/TAwfg3Y
jm8m4aBqHSnvW2M81t/CnXpyKWedJdSf5VWSPxJ5VKvAUNCu74JE/0OuvfDXst3B
MUDBjD+uk/oiB09lW3/Lv6F9qCSQ/xNmx/wHkoTx70q+DSTUXj1HpUZwwNhPaGnn
7Iwruc2YgIc2zrWAAImDlRiA3AKczAZ9WLMVjBAFDoM6Ago9pkjN425Au9KNGZf2
6SI+Qh3hcj817HSD02dik9JT9Xdyedg+RWU4hb8rASctesbQIySnorwsl7yiKIMi
NQw5V/fuWnxqwbe5r1tWBsgHbPHr3n/Mi29nTv5kyofI4nF7fRMlZjsOiJ27z5XA
CtCgglPXwSdquO7aZM9LZKH9JzoLtxWeA4vkFEYKtL7UhAy/qSLUDm6tHr+7CZi3
C9friN72r5EALPfS36XHoJPFHB5ejfJ/sx+0x38p3aozTsl+sbNiqYx4Uok3j0t6
f5B4BS0mjTpPaCt0XojqfTXwMvThp6sEoDpSEyEhrBPboKLd7ktTKtqcmQ/+eIu4
/dKQHVrJyH11ph8Jk591fgzMGxPE4ot5uqodSW6Cu52EhHPVzQM=
=fKRA
-----END PGP SIGNATURE-----

--- End Message ---

Reply to: